Version:           3.2.1 (using KDE KDE 3.4.0)
Installed from:    SuSE RPMs

I've imported some files from a subdirectory into a custom project. In the \
"Groups" tab as well as in the "File tree" tab these files are recognised \
as project files. However, right mouse click on the files opens a menu with \
  add to project 
The filename is just missing! Selecting this entry invokes cvs with 
cvs -f add '.' 2>&1 
which of course crashes. 
(However, the commands in the subdirectory of CVS Service work correctly.) 
For me, the only way to add another file from the subdir to the project \
seems to be editing the *.kdevelop.filelist... 

In order be understood right: If I select a file from the top level \
directory, i.e. where the *.kdevelop.* project files are, I can add this \
file to the project. Right mouse click yields a menu entry "add 'filename' \
to the project" (I'm not sure about the exact English version) and \
everything is fine. 

This bug may be related to bug #102706, however my *.kdevelop.filelist has \
relative paths.
